Transaction 106d7a4e53649127594ecd297b7a238fa312aad769cb5ed38e8644f6b08b3768
1 Input
1 Output
-
106d7a4e53649127594ecd297b7a238fa312aad769cb5ed38e8644f6b08b3768:0
- value
- 1481398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7f62a3b406eab2aaf92e092acb3f569a26df9337 OP_EQUAL
- address
- 3DJZuVkJiqrSd63fYWDE2UKhwVX1gFCeP9